The Nelson Bays Region Constitution Order 1978

KEITH HOLYOAKE, Governor-General

ORDER IN COUNCIL

At the Government House at Wellington this 3rd day of November 1978

Present:

His Excellency the Governor-General in Council

Pursuant to the Local Government Act 1974, His Excellency the Governor-General, acting by and with the advice and consent of the Executive Council, hereby makes the following order.


ORDER

1. Title and commencement—(1) This order may be cited as the Nelson Bays Region Constitution Order 1978.
(2) This order shall come into force on the 30th day of November 1978.

2. Nelson Bays Region—(1) There is hereby constituted a region to be called the Nelson Bays Region (hereinafter referred to as "the Region").
(2) The constituent districts of the Region are the districts of—
(a) The County of Golden Bay:
(b) The County of Waimea:
(c) The Borough of Motueka:
(d) The City of Nelson:
(e) The Borough of Richmond.

3. Nelson Bays United Council—The council for the Region shall be a united council described as "The Nelson Bays United Council" (hereinafter referred to as "the Council").

4. Membership of Council—The Council shall consist of 13 members, of whom:
(a) One shall be appointed by the Golden Bay County Council:
(b) Five shall be appointed by the Waimea County Council:
(c) One shall be appointed by the Motueka Borough Council:
(d) Five shall be appointed by the Nelson City Council:
(e) One shall be appointed by the Richmond Borough Council.

5. Administering authority—The administering authority of the Council shall be the Nelson City Council.

6. First appointment of members—(1) Each constituent authority shall, not later than 1 month after the date of the commencement of this order, appoint the first member or the first members of the Council which that authority is to appoint under clause 4 of this order.
(2) The members of the Council appointed pursuant to subclause (1) of this clause shall come into office on the day of the first meeting of the Council.
(3) Each constituent authority shall, not later than the 31st day of December 1978, give the names of the person or persons appointed by it pursuant to subclause (1) of this clause to the principal officer of the administering authority.
(4) The principal officer of the administering authority shall not be prevented, by any failure to comply with subclause (3) of this clause, from convening the first meeting of the Council in accordance with clause 7 of this order.

7. First meeting of Council—(1) The first meeting of the Council shall be held not later than 2 months after the date of the commencement of this order.
(2) The principal officer of the administering authority shall convene the first meeting of the Council and shall preside at that meeting until the election of the Chairman.
(3) That principal officer may do all things necessary for the convening of that meeting.

8. Committees—(1) Subject to section 104 of the Local Government Act 1974, section 6 of the Town and County Planning Act 1977, and subclause (2) of this clause, the Council may appoint such committees as it thinks fit.
(2) The Council shall appoint and maintain a Civil Defence Committee which committee shall include a nominee of the Director of Civil Defence and a nominee of the Commissioner of Works.

9. Finance—(1) For the purposes of and subject to section 123 of the Local Government Act 1974, the net expenditure of the Council shall be charged and assessed to each constituent authority in the proportion that the equalised net land value of the district of that authority bears to the total equalised net land value of the Region.
(2) For the purposes of section 123 of the Local Government Act 1974, the functions of regional planning and civil defence shall be deemed to be functions for the benefit of the whole Region.
(3) For the purposes of subclause (1) of this clause, the equalised net land value of each district and the equalised net land value of the Region shall be determined in each year, as at the same date, by figures produced by the Valuer-General.
